Output d5d8b0140c44acdbb8857360a3ff4192f538d9e734d84ce7f478f92a6aba7056:279

value
505884
script pubkey
OP_0 OP_PUSHBYTES_20 dc7b77e9f0c072ee31e036211ecfc6837a04f58b
address
bc1qm3ah060scpewuv0qxcs3an7xsdaqfavtvl9h5l
transaction
d5d8b0140c44acdbb8857360a3ff4192f538d9e734d84ce7f478f92a6aba7056
spent
true